Various Types of Websites You Can Create

The kind of website you decide to create is determined by your objectives, target audience, and the features you need. Whether it’s eCommerce platforms, brochure websites, or custom solutions, each type has a distinct purpose and meets specific requirements. Here is a summary of the various types of websites you can create:


1. eCommerce Websites

Purpose:
E-commerce websites are created to sell products or services online. They offer a platform for businesses to display their products, handle transactions, and control inventory.

Key Features:

  • Catalogues of products with comprehensive descriptions, images, and prices.
  • Secure payment gateways for online transactions are available.
  • Shopping trolley function for purchasing multiple items.
  • User accounts enable personalised experiences and order tracking.

Examples:

  • Online retail stores such as Amazon or Etsy.
  • Subscription services such as HelloFresh.
  • Specialised product websites for handmade goods, clothing or tech accessories.

E-commerce platforms such as Shopify, WooCommerce, or Magento can be utilised to establish these websites, or alternatively, you can develop a bespoke e-commerce site for a personalised user experience.


2. Brochure Websites

Purpose:
Brochure websites are perfect for businesses or organisations wanting to create an online presence without the requirement for intricate functionality. They serve as a digital “brochure,” displaying information about a business, its services, and contact details.

Key Features:

  • Straightforward navigation with a tidy, professional layout.
  • About Us, Services, FAQ’s and Contact pages.
  • Fundamental SEO principles to enhance visibility on search engines.

Examples:

  • Local service providers such as plumbers, electricians, or hairdressers.
  • Small businesses like cafes, boutique shops, or consultancy firms.
  • Charitable organisations presenting their mission and activities.

Brochure websites are frequently created using platforms such as WordPress or Wix, which makes them cost-effective and simple to manage.


3. Bespoke Websites

Purpose:
Custom websites are designed and built from the ground up to fulfil individual needs. They are perfect for businesses or organisations requiring specific functions or branding that go beyond what templates or pre-made solutions provide.

Key Features:

  • Customised design and user experience in line with the brand’s identity.
  • Bespoke features, like distinctive booking systems, APIs, or user dashboards.
  • Scalability for future expansion and integration with other systems.
  • Improved performance and optimised code for speed and reliability.

Examples:

  • Bespoke platforms such as Airbnb or Uber, crafted for tailored user experiences.
  • Corporate websites with distinctive branding and characteristics.
  • Startup companies need innovative features to differentiate themselves in their market.

These websites require collaboration with developers and designers to achieve a fully customised solution, often constructed using frameworks such as React, Laravel, or Django.


By understanding these types of websites, you can choose the one that aligns best with your goals, ensuring an effective and engaging online presence.

How Much Does Website Design Cost?

The costs of website design can vary significantly depending on the complexity of the project and the expertise of the designer. Usually, a simple brochure website can cost between £500 and £2,000, whereas an e-commerce site may range from £1,000 to £5,000. Custom-built websites, known for their distinct features, typically begin at £10,000 and can exceed that amount.
